SCOUTING FLORIDA GULF COAST                
FGCU is 12-7 overall and is off to a 3-0 start in the A-Sun after defeating Stetson, NJIT and USC Upstate.
 
On the court, the Eagles are led by Marc-Eddy Norelia and Julian DeBose. Norelia leads the team averaging 15.5 points per game and is second in the conference with 8.7 rebounds per game. DeBose is one of two seniors on this years squad.
 
Reggie Reed has taken over the point for FGCU this season. He is a freshman that is averaging four assists per game.
 
Joe Dooley is the head coach. He's in his third season.
 
Gulf Coast has won six games in a row.
 
THE ALL-TIME SERIES VERSUS FGCU
Kennesaw State trails in the series 6-10 and recently FGCU has won eight straight against the Owls.
 
Racking up the Minutes
Yonel Brown not only leads the Owls in minutes, but he leads the nation averaging 38.9 minutes per game. He has played all 40 minutes in 12 of the 19 games this season, and he played 42 minutes in the overtime game against Elon.
 
Taking Care of the Ball
Against Reinhardt, Kennesaw State had a 2-1 assist to turnover ratio as the team finished with 20 assists and 10 turnovers. The 20 assists are a season high and the 10 turnovers are a season low.
 
Taking care of the ball is something that KSU has been improving on as the season has gone on. Going back, the Owls have had less than 15 turnovers in the previous
 13 of 15 games.
 
Dynamic Duo
Brown and Kendrick Ray are currently tied for fourth in the A-Sun in scoring averaging 17.6 points per game. Brown and Ray both combine to score 35.2 points per game, which makes them the highest scoring tandem in the A-Sun.
 
Offense Stepping Up
The team has been averaging 83.3 points per game since conference play started. That is 14 points above the average for the season, which is 69.7.
 
Free Throws
Brown is currently fifth in the A-Sun in free throw shooting at 81.3 percent. For his career, he has the 10th best free throw shooting average ever in the A-Sun with a career percentage of 83.9 percent.
